Paula Boggs Band "Carnival of Miracles"

Starbucks refugee and Army vet Boggs fronts the Paula Boggs Band. The band traverses jazz, world, rock and Americana. The song, "Carnival of Miracles," is on their 2015 released album of the same title, produced by Grammy-winning Trina Shoemaker.  Their sound is "soulgrass." For Boggs, it's always about "the message."  The "message" here comes from an Army veteran who loves her country but knows we must do better as community, rising or falling together if we maintain our current trajectory. It's not somebody else's problem, we all own it.
